Research

In partnership with George Washington University Occupational Therapy, Spectrum Sailing conducted a mixed-methods study exploring the impact of inclusive sailing on social-emotional development in autistic youth. Results showed consistent perceived gains in confidence, teamwork, problem-solving, independence, and friendship skills, supported by both caregiver and youth feedback (Tober, 2025). These findings highlight how meaningful, community-based programs like Spectrum Sailing can create lasting impact for families and serve as a model for inclusive, evidence-based recreation.
